Planning application
Brook Court 53 The Park Cheltenham Gloucestershire GL50 2SB
Works: Trees
Permission granted. Work must normally begin within three years of the decision or the permission lapses.
Proposal
T3 - Weeping Willow - Crown reduction works to include a height reduction down to 4m, to historic reduction points. Reduce the spread on the West side by 3m, retaining the pendular form for screening
As published by the council, reference 21/02765/CACN

About heritage and listed building applications
Listed building consent is needed for works that affect the special interest of a listed building, and carrying out such works without it is a criminal offence. More in our guide to planning application types.
